Telefonica, Liberty Global discuss merger of UK assets O2, Virgin Media - report

2020-05-04 08:55:00| Telecompaper Headlines

(Telecompaper) Telefonica and Liberty Global are discussing a merger of their activities in the UK, bringing together mobile operator O2 UK and the cable operator Virgin Media, people familiar with the matter told Bloomberg. If they reach an agreement, a transaction could be announced in the coming week, the people said.
